GTPD Community Bulletin: Can You Spot A Counterfeit Bill? Would You Know What To Do If You Receive Counterfeit Currency?

Would you know how to spot a counterfeit bill? Are you a business owner who is wondering what to do if you receive a counterfeit?
 
Though UV counterfeit detection lamps and counterfeit money pens are helpful tools, there are many other ways to tell if a bill is authentic or counterfeit. Physical characteristics of the banknote, such as ink, watermarks, and text, are intentional security measures to help people recognize authentic money.
 
When retail associates learn how to spot a fake $100 bill, they can help reduce the chances of a business suffering a loss of thousands of dollars.
 
The Gloucester Township Police Department is investigating numerous counterfeit bill cases where subjects used “Movie money” (Example Photo Attached) to purchase items. If you are a business owner, always remember to check all bills and train your staff to recognizing counterfeit bills.
 
If you think you've received a counterfeit note, immediately notify the police. Try to remember the physical characteristics of the person who passed the suspect counterfeit, and if possible write down the person's license plate number and vehicle description. Store the suspect counterfeit apart from genuine currency.
